Thanks to the Windows 10 May 2019 Update, you’ll see fewer interruptions when Windows updates.

Now you have the option to let Windows Update adjust active hours based on your device-specific usage patterns.

We know that sometimes, updates can come at inconvenient times. So, now you’ll be able to pause both feature and monthly updates for up to 35 days (seven days at a time, up to five times).

And when there’s an update requiring you to restart your device, you’ll see a new notification: a colored dot on the Power button in the Start menu and on the Windows icon in your taskbar.
